About this treatment
An extraction is the removal of a tooth that is too damaged, decayed, broken or otherwise compromised to be restored, or that needs to come out for other clinical reasons. At Dentica extractions are performed under local anaesthetic by the surgical team. A simple extraction removes a tooth that is fully erupted and accessible, while a surgical extraction is used for teeth that are broken down at the gum line, have curved roots or are partly covered by gum…
Looking after the socket after a tooth is removed can make later treatment easier. The clinic offers socket preservation, in which the empty socket is grafted to help maintain the height and width of the bone ridge — useful if a dental implant is planned for that site — as well as ridge smoothing to remove sharp bony edges, and PRF (platelet-rich fibrin) plugs or membranes prepared from your own blood to support healing of the wound.
